Tata Tiago Limited Edition Spotted, Launch Likely Soon

A single spy image shared on the web is reported to be a special edition of the Tata Tiago which is currently in the works. The report suggest that the Tiago special edition will be available in the XT variant instead of the top-end XZ variant.

Finished in a shade of Pearlescent white, the Tata Tiago special edition is reported to feature a ‘Wizz’ badging in place of the variant trim badging apart from a ‘Limited Edition’ badge. Visual changes to the model as reported include contrasting black roof and ORVM covers on the outside. Did we mention that the Tiago limited edition misses out on the fog lamps?

Inside, the Tiago special edition  features manually operated ORVMs, a standard IRVM that replaces the anti-glare unit, piano black center console with berry red highlights and improved seat fabrics. The company is also said to have removed the vanity mirror for the front passenger seat.

Tata Motors is most likely to retain the same engine options that include a 1.2-litre, three cylinder petrol engine and a 1.05-litre diesel engine. These engines come mated to a five speed manual transmission as standard while an AMT unit is available exclusively with the petrol trim.
